Output f7763573a761361bc920ef7268434f78ba712642d139a998daf491b59d034107:22

value
66053859
script pubkey
OP_0 OP_PUSHBYTES_32 5fb433eff2226f165d48732f3704a0cf55488f7b59f41fe330136285a2d932cd
address
bc1qt76r8mljyfh3vh2gwvhnwp9qea253rmmt86plceszd3gtgkextxsmczj2m
transaction
f7763573a761361bc920ef7268434f78ba712642d139a998daf491b59d034107
spent
true